tricircle gate not setup properly for zuul v3
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Tricircle |
Confirmed
|
Undecided
|
Unassigned |
Bug Description
Best I can tell the tricircle zuul v3 jobs are not setup correctly.
Since tricircle depends on other master branches of stable projects (for example neutron), it needs to define those as required-projects in it's project.yaml definition [1].
If this is not done, then zuul won't know to use the master branches of these dependencies and we can't properly test the tricircle.
In addition:
- I don't see a lower-requiurem
- I don't see neutron and other stable dependencies in requirements.txt
For an example, please see the vmware-nsx project as well as it's job definition in projects.yaml [1] that explicitly calls out its master stable dependencies.
As a result of this improper job config, I think it's difficult for us to properly test/land patches like [2].
[1] https:/
[2] https:/
Changed in tricircle: | |
status: | New → Confirmed |
Hi, /review. openstack. org/#/c/ 565879/ can you help me understand how to proceed short term. It's not realistic for these neutron patches to wait much longer.
As per discussion in https:/